WebJun 14, 2024 · Treatment depends on the type of incontinence. For example: pelvic floor exercises (also known as Kegel exercises) may cure or improve stress incontinence; bladder training may help urge incontinence; medications are sometimes used to help stop urge and stress incontinence. The most common type of female incontinence is stress incontinence. In this condition, weakened pelvic muscles cannot adequately support the bladder and urethra. This weakness results in urine leaking when a woman coughs, …

He or she will help determine which type of incontinence you have, and … WebApr 13, 2024 · Stress Incontinence is a form of urinary incontinence that occurs when there is intra-abdominal pressure or stress placed on the bladder, causing involuntary leakage of urine. This can occur while performing normal daily functions like laughing, coughing or sneezing. A normal urethral sphincter and urethra can contract properly to prevent leakage.
